12 Minute Thai Chicken Peanut Noodles for Quick Comfort Meals
Enjoy a quick and delicious meal with these Thai Chicken Peanut Noodles that can be prepared in just 12 minutes.

- 8 ounces rice noodles
- 1 pound chicken breast, minced
- 1/4 cup peanut butter
- 2 tablespoons soy sauce
- 1 tablespoon sesame oil
- 1 tablespoon honey
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1/4 cup chopped peanuts
- 2 green onions, sliced
- 1/4 cup cilantro, chopped
- Cook the rice noodles according to package instructions.
- In a skillet, heat sesame oil over medium heat and add the minced chicken.
- Cook chicken until golden and fully cooked, about 5-7 minutes.
- Add garlic, honey, soy sauce, and peanut butter to the skillet. Stir until combined.
- Drain the noodles and add to the skillet, tossing to coat well.
- Serve garnished with chopped peanuts, green onions, and cilantro.
Notes
- For extra spice, add red pepper flakes to the chicken mixture.
- This dish can be ready in under 15 minutes, perfect for busy weeknights.
